Output 63838d40f48b37c079835c4cb63bb127f62dbacf6537528bc25ed5920b22e4b5:0

value
6313553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 942944a25f3436b107c7ff6ffafd3cf715fcd554 OP_EQUAL
address
3FCRNHvsVvfASbc8C93wRvtqRmUyEJVsnv
transaction
63838d40f48b37c079835c4cb63bb127f62dbacf6537528bc25ed5920b22e4b5
confirmations
335209
spent
true